Coronary CT angiography-based estimation of myocardial perfusion territories for coronary artery FFR and wall shear stress simulation
This study aims to apply a CCTA-derived territory-based patient-specific estimation of boundary conditions for coronary artery fractional flow reserve (FFR) and wall shear stress (WSS) simulation.
